Bug 156570

Summary: UI Accessibility warning not clickable
Product: LibreOffice Reporter: Gabor Kelemen (allotropia) <kelemeng>
Component: WriterAssignee: Balázs Varga (allotropia) <balazs.varga991>
Status: RESOLVED FIXED    
Severity: normal CC: stephane.guillou
Priority: medium    
Version: 7.6.0.1 rc   
Hardware: All   
OS: All   
Whiteboard: target:24.2.0 target:7.6.1
Crash report or crash signature: Regression By:
Bug Depends on:    
Bug Blocks: 154929    
Attachments: Example file from Writer
The problematic warning

Description Gabor Kelemen (allotropia) 2023-08-01 17:36:26 UTC
Created attachment 188703 [details]
Example file from Writer

Attached example file has a Heading 2 formatted paragraph, which generates accessibilty warning "Outline levels should start with level 1, instead of level 2." 
but this is not clickable. 
This can be inconvenient in long documents.

1. Open attached document
2. Open the Accessibility sidebar
-> there is a warning "Outline levels should start with level 1, instead of level 2." but it's not clickable.

Version: 24.2.0.0.alpha0+ (X86_64) / LibreOffice Community
Build ID: d0c12b155009599cc31f8eac353bb679db0afbec
CPU threads: 8; OS: Linux 5.4; UI render: default; VCL: gtk3
Locale: hu-HU (hu_HU.UTF-8); UI: en-US
Calc: threaded
Comment 1 Gabor Kelemen (allotropia) 2023-08-01 17:36:45 UTC
Created attachment 188704 [details]
The problematic warning
Comment 2 Stéphane Guillou (stragu) 2023-08-02 09:35:59 UTC
Reproduced in:

Version: 24.2.0.0.alpha0+ (X86_64) / LibreOffice Community
Build ID: d16d86685afdf3d321cc282a39a65f38381b6eaa
CPU threads: 8; OS: Linux 5.15; UI render: default; VCL: gtk3
Locale: en-AU (en_AU.UTF-8); UI: fr-FR
Calc: threaded

As well as 7.6.0.1:

Version: 7.6.0.1 (X86_64) / LibreOffice Community
Build ID: 776eaf34564cbf3f034a0ba1fd1d5c32ff9ccf1c
CPU threads: 8; OS: Linux 5.15; UI render: default; VCL: gtk3
Locale: en-AU (en_AU.UTF-8); UI: en-US
Calc: threaded
Comment 3 Commit Notification 2023-08-03 17:41:25 UTC
Balazs Varga committed a patch related to this issue.
It has been pushed to "master":

https://git.libreoffice.org/core/commit/61845b3d9fed6a8b97e90ec12126d1e1e4cc18d0

tdf#156570 - A11Y - Fix heading accessibility warning not clickable

It will be available in 24.2.0.

The patch should be included in the daily builds available at
https://dev-builds.libreoffice.org/daily/ in the next 24-48 hours. More
information about daily builds can be found at:
https://wiki.documentfoundation.org/Testing_Daily_Builds

Affected users are encouraged to test the fix and report feedback.
Comment 4 Commit Notification 2023-08-07 10:22:20 UTC
Balazs Varga committed a patch related to this issue.
It has been pushed to "libreoffice-7-6":

https://git.libreoffice.org/core/commit/fb5e1b23d5e06aee3cc05b05f468efe781948db3

tdf#156570 - A11Y - Fix heading accessibility warning not clickable

It will be available in 7.6.1.

The patch should be included in the daily builds available at
https://dev-builds.libreoffice.org/daily/ in the next 24-48 hours. More
information about daily builds can be found at:
https://wiki.documentfoundation.org/Testing_Daily_Builds

Affected users are encouraged to test the fix and report feedback.